Message type: E = Error
Message class: KO - Master data for CO orders
Message number: 832
Message text: Client &1, number range object &2: Insufficient free numbers available
When you create processes and procurement alternatives, the system
issues internal cost estimate numbers from number range interval &v3&
in number range object &v2&. In client &v1&, there are insufficient
free numbers available in this interval.
No processes or procurement alternatives are created in client &v1&.
Increase number range interval &v3& for the number range object &v2& in
client &v1&.

- Client &1, number range object &2: Insufficient free numbers available ?The SAP error message KO832 indicates that there are insufficient free numbers available in a specified number range object for a particular client. This typically occurs when the system has exhausted the available numbers in the defined range for creating new entries, such as cost centers, internal orders, or other objects that rely on number ranges.
Cause:
- Exhausted Number Range: The number range defined for the object has been completely used up. This can happen if the number range is too small or if there has been an unexpected surge in the creation of new entries.
- Incorrect Configuration: The number range object may not be configured correctly, leading to insufficient numbers being allocated.
- Number Range Status: The number range may be set to "locked" or "not available" for new assignments.
Solution:
To resolve the KO832 error, you can take the following steps:
Check Number Range Status:
- Go to transaction code SNRO (Number Range Objects).
- Enter the number range object (e.g., for cost centers, it might be
COSTCENTER
).- Check the status of the number range and see if it is exhausted.
Extend the Number Range:
- If the number range is exhausted, you can extend it by modifying the number range intervals.
- In the SNRO transaction, select the appropriate number range interval and adjust the upper limit to allow for more numbers.
Create New Number Range:
- If extending the existing number range is not feasible, consider creating a new number range object and assigning it to the relevant application.
Check Configuration:
- Ensure that the number range is correctly configured in the relevant customizing settings (e.g., for internal orders, cost centers, etc.).
- Use transaction codes like OKA0 (for internal orders) or KS01 (for cost centers) to check the configuration.
Consult with Basis Team:
- If you do not have the necessary authorizations to make changes, consult with your SAP Basis or configuration team to assist in resolving the issue.
